The Growing Problem with Conventional Packing Bags

Traditional packing bags, primarily made from single-use plastics, have been a significant contributor to environmental pollution. These bags often end up in landfills, oceans, and natural habitats, where they can take hundreds of years to decompose. The environmental cost is staggering—marine life is threatened, microplastics contaminate food chains, and ecosystems are disrupted.

With increasing awareness, consumers and businesses alike are seeking alternatives that minimize environmental impact. Governments worldwide have started implementing bans or taxes on plastic bags, further accelerating the need for sustainable packing solutions.

What Defines an Eco-Friendly Packing Bag?

An eco-friendly packing bag is designed with sustainability at its core. This can mean different things depending on the material used, its production process, and its lifecycle:

  • Biodegradability: The bag breaks down naturally without harming the environment.

  • Recyclability: The bag can be processed and reused to create new products.

  • Renewable Materials: The bag is made from resources that can be replenished quickly.

  • Reduced Carbon Footprint: The manufacturing process consumes less energy and produces fewer emissions.

  • Durability and Reusability: Bags designed for multiple uses reduce the overall number needed.

Innovative Eco-Friendly Materials Transforming Packing Bags

1. Biodegradable Plastics

Unlike conventional plastics, biodegradable plastics break down under natural conditions through microbial action. Made from plant-based materials like corn starch or sugarcane, these plastics degrade much faster and reduce pollution significantly. However, some require specific composting conditions, so consumers need to be aware of how to dispose of them properly.

2. Recycled PET (rPET)

Recycled PET, derived from discarded plastic bottles, is being repurposed into durable packing bags. This approach reduces the demand for virgin plastic and keeps plastic waste out of landfills. rPET bags maintain strength and flexibility, making them suitable for various packing needs while promoting circular economy principles.

3. Natural Fibers: Cotton, Jute, and Hemp

Natural fibers have been a go-to material for centuries. Bags made from cotton, jute, and hemp are gaining popularity because they are biodegradable, renewable, and sturdy. Organic cotton, grown without pesticides and fertilizers, is especially favored for its lower environmental impact. Jute and hemp, known for their durability, also require less water and fewer chemicals to grow compared to cotton.

4. Mushroom-Based Materials

One of the most exciting developments in eco-friendly packaging is the use of mycelium—the root structure of mushrooms—to create biodegradable packing bags. Mycelium can be grown rapidly using agricultural waste and formed into various shapes, making it a promising alternative to plastic. These bags decompose completely within weeks when discarded.

5. Seaweed-Based Packaging

Seaweed is emerging as a sustainable resource for packing bags because it grows quickly, requires no fertilizers, and absorbs carbon dioxide. Seaweed-based materials are compostable and can be engineered to be water-resistant, providing an innovative solution for food packaging and other uses.

Challenges in Adopting Eco-Friendly Packing Bags

Despite the clear benefits, the transition to sustainable packing bags isn’t without hurdles:

  • Cost: Eco-friendly materials often cost more to produce than conventional plastics, leading to higher prices for businesses and consumers.

  • Performance: Some biodegradable bags may not yet match the strength or water resistance of plastic counterparts.

  • Infrastructure: Proper disposal and composting facilities for biodegradable bags are not universally available.

  • Consumer Awareness: Education is needed to ensure consumers know how to properly dispose of or reuse eco-friendly bags.

The Future of Packing Bags: Innovation and Integration

The future of packing bags lies in continuous innovation and system-wide integration:

  • Smart Packaging: Incorporating sensors and QR codes that inform consumers about recycling or composting instructions.

  • Hybrid Materials: Combining biodegradable components with natural fibers to optimize durability and environmental impact.

  • Closed-Loop Systems: Encouraging take-back programs where bags are returned, recycled, or composted by manufacturers.

  • Policy Support: Stronger regulations and incentives to promote sustainable packaging practices.
